Comprehending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ices developed for individuals with restricted mobility. They supply a means of transportation for individuals who might have problem walking but still wish to retain their independence. They can be found in different styles and functions to accommodate a wide variety of needs.
Kinds Of Mobility Scooters
Mobility scooters can typically be classified into three main types:

The choice of mobility scooter typically depends on the features that align with private needs. Here are a few of the essential functions to consider:
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ters come with various weight limitations. It is vital to select a scooter that can adequately support the user's weight.
Variety: The distance a scooter can take a trip on a single charge varies. Depending upon user requirements, one might go with scooters with a variety of approximately 40 miles.
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ds between 4 to 8 miles per hour. Consider what speed is comfortable and safe for the designated environment.
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is vital for indoor usage, permitting for easier navigation in tight spaces.
Battery Type: The kind of batteries utilized can impact the scooter's performance.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most common.
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ters
The advantages of mobility scooters extend beyond simply transport. Some key advantages consist of:
Independence: Users can browse their environment without counting on caretakers, promoting independence and confidence.
Health Benefits: Using a scooter can encourage outside activity, causing physical and psychological health improvements by lowering feelings of isolation.
Convenience: Scooters can quickly be run in numerous environments, whether inside your home, in shopping center, or outdoors.
Essential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ter
When purchasing a mobility scooter, numerous factors to consider can help guarantee that you pick the right model:
Assess Individual Needs:
Mobility level: Consider just how much support the individual will need.Series of use: Determine where the scooter will mostly be utilized (inside, outdoors, on rough surfaces, and so on).
Test Drive:
Always test drive numerous models to find an ideal fit. Focus on convenience,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
Evaluation Safety Features:
Look for scooters with sufficient safety functions like lights, indicators, and anti-tip styles.
Examine Warranty and Service Options:

1. How quick do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ters generally have speeds varying from 4 to 8 mph, with most designed for security rather than high-speed travel. 2. Exist weight constraints on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ility
scooters feature specific weight limitations, typically varying from
250 pounds to over 500 lbs, depending upon the design. 3. Can mobility scooters be used indoors?Certain models, especially compact scooters, are specifically created for
indoor usage and are simpler to maneuver in tight spaces. 4. How often do the batteries need to be replaced?Battery life can vary based on usage, but typically, with correct care, batteries might last between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ement
.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can vary, but some insurance plans, consisting of Medicare and Medicaid, might cover part of the expense. It's suggested to talk to specific insurance suppliers. Mobility scooters work as a
